On macOS, when you open a book with Thorium, two windows appear: the Bookshelf window and the book window. At this point, the book window is on top. If you click the Thorium icon in the macOS Dock, it will always bring the Bookshelf window to the front, even though the book window is above the Bookshelf window. However, if you use the Command + Tab shortcut to switch to Thorium, the book window will remain on top.
Could you kindly modify the logic for clicking the macOS Dock icon to maintain the original window layout? Thank you!
